The Pioneer Leadership Program (PLP) has been developing the leadership skills of some of the University of Denver’s most talented undergraduate students since 1995.  PLP is a unique academic minor and Living and Learning Community at the University of Denver.

student in fieldPLP seeks students with the desire and potential to be citizen leaders.  Leaders of today need the skills and abilities that prepare them for the challenges of corporate, institutional, and public life.

PLP prepares students for these challenges with a focus on citizen leadership. As an experiential based program, PLP utilizes academic, co-curricular and service-learning to guide students to the theory and practice of leadership. 

Student success is facilitated by unfettered access to PLP’s dedicated faculty and staff.  Students who complete the coursework and program requirements obtain a 24credit minor in leadership studies. student team building

PLP students engage in intellectually challenging courses, complex issue discussions, group projects, community service, internships and have opportunities to study abroad.  Students meet, listen, and engage with local and nationally known community, business, and public leaders.
